How Humor Boosts Visibility and Engagement

Funny moments spread faster than balanced gameplay highlights, turning a silly mistake into millions of views. Algorithms reward high retention and shareability, pushing comedic clips to new audiences and creators.

Creators who lean into jokes, pranks, and exaggerated reactions often see higher comment rates, more follows, and stronger community loyalty. This engagement signals value to sponsors and platforms, unlocking better monetization opportunities.

Revenue Sources Driven by Funny Content

Humorous gameplay opens multiple income channels that standard streams may underutilize. Sponsors look for authentic, laugh-driven clips that showcase products in memorable contexts.

Platform bonuses tied to watch time and subscriber growth reward creators who consistently deliver entertaining, binge-worthy Fortnite content. Merchandise featuring catchphrases and iconic fails also becomes a profitable extension of funny branding.

Audience Behavior and Meme Culture Impact

When a funny moment resonates, fans recreate it in custom games and creative modes, extending the lifespan of a single clip. These community-driven trends generate search interest long after the original stream ends.

Search volume spikes for specific jokes, emotes, or mistakes directly influence discovery for new creators. Understanding meme cycles helps channels time content releases for maximum visibility and follower conversion.

Creator Skill Versus Comedy Value

High-skill players can attract hardcore audiences, but humor widens reach across casual and younger demographics. Balancing technical gameplay with funny reactions often yields the strongest long-term growth.

Collaborations between skilled players and comedic personalities create cross-audience opportunities, boosting subscription rates and watch time on both channels. Pairing talent with distinct humor styles leads to more dynamic and shareable content.
